Output ea5c901b9f4e4df81217dad2de1e02ed93ed6918b2aa47b47106c26f16e94543:0

value
2255614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fc911d6290a0bd71e524181f43f5686c7366b0a OP_EQUAL
address
3Bt5oQKHtXbYzZdVdsHRTtHFX6yXpzjcFq
transaction
ea5c901b9f4e4df81217dad2de1e02ed93ed6918b2aa47b47106c26f16e94543
confirmations
170556
spent
true